Alocasia Frydek Variegata: A Stunning Foliage Feature

The Alocasia Frydek Variegata is among the most captivating options among variegated plants. Known for its lush, silky leaves, the contrast between deep green and velvety white variegation makes it a standout in any indoor plant display. Each leaf is uniquely patterned, typically prompting appreciation from seasoned collectors and casual enthusiasts alike.

This plant chooses brilliant, indirect light and gain from high humidity and well-draining soil. Regular misting and cautious watering add to its overall health. While it might need slightly more attention than typical houseplants, its uncommon and exotic look makes it well worth the extra care.

Syngonium Frosted Heart: Delicate and Decorative

The Syngonium Frosted Heart offers a more compact and classy appeal with its soft, silvery leaves that resemble a light frost. Its heart-shaped foliage brings a mild touch to any space, making it suitable for tabletops, bookshelves, or hanging plans.

It adjusts well to various lighting conditions and doesn't require high maintenance, which makes it ideal for those looking for a balance between charm and benefit. With consistent watering and occasional cutting, the plant stays healthy and lush throughout the year. Its tracking development habit can also be supported with moss poles for an included vertical component.

Monstera Thai Constellation: A Statement Plant

Few plants command as much attention as the Monstera Thai Constellation. Characterised by large, fenestrated leaves marbled with velvety white patterns, this plant looks like a constellation of stars scattered across the foliage. Its significant existence instantly elevates the environment of any interior setting.

This range requires brilliant, filtered light to preserve its variegation and carries out best when provided with a steady watering schedule. Overwatering can cause root rot, so a well-draining mix is essential. Given its size and aesthetic appeal, it typically ends up being the centrepiece of a houseplant collection.

Philodendron Pink Princess: Vibrant and Iconic

The Philodendron Pink Princess is quickly acknowledged by its vibrant colour scheme. Featuring dark, glossy leaves with splashes of vivid pink, this plant adds a creative style to modern interiors. It is typically commemorated on social networks for its rare pigmentation and striking visuals.

This philodendron does best in indirect light, as direct sun can burn its fragile pink spots. Preserving the perfect balance of wetness without overwatering is crucial for preserving its colouration. The pink shades vary from leaf to leaf, making each new leaf an amazing reveal for plant owners.
